Default What does the Eastern Orthodox Church believe concerning artificial contraception?

Do they take a similar stance to the Roman Catholic Church's?
Natural Contraception = abstinence or "Natural Family Planning"

Artifical Contraception = condoms, pills, injections, patches, sterilization, etc.

"...the view of the Orthodox Church on the issue of contraception. Because of the lack of a full understanding of the implications of the biology of reproduction, earlier writers tended to identify abortion with contraception. However, of late a new view has taken hold among Orthodox writers and thinkers on this topic, which permits the use of certain contraceptive practices within marriage for the purpose of spacing children, enhancing the expression of marital love, and protecting health. "

The Orthodox Church frowns on forms of birth control that do or might destroy an egg after it has been fertilized, such as IUDs or the "morning after" pill.

Prophylactic (preventive) forms are permitted (the Pill, condoms, etc.).

It is also frowned upon if you plan to avoid having children altogether, for selfish purposes (career, travel, etc.).
